Intelligent Design is the idea that some aspects of nature may reflect not a random set of events, but may be a result of an intelligent cause. Some of the concepts from the world of Intelligent Design include: irreducible complexity, specified complexity, and the fine-tuned universe The ID viewpoint seeks to examine the world for empirical data that demonstrates possible evidence of something more than random natural selection, but evidence of a designer.

Darwin's theory of evolution by natural selection looks not to an intelligent designer, but to the idea that traits of a species that are more advantageous over many reproduction cycles win out. No designer, no involvement of a creator making choices. Just what traits enhance the species survival winning out.

Richard Dawkins is a ethologist, evolutionary biologist, who has written a number of books including his The Selfish Gene. Dawkins is a critic of the theory of creationism, making his case in books like The Blind Watchmaker
